Handover — Top Floor Quiet Room

Priya, the quiet room on level 9 at Calder House is now bookable again after the ventilation fix. Please keep the blinds down until the glare film arrives, and log any booking clashes with facilities. The door lock was rekeyed on Tuesday, so use the new code below.

badge for fajog-fahap: bdg-G-50

Attendees: senior management team. Prepared for the incoming director.

The team reviewed the proposal to raise prices for legacy customers on the Quillon platform by 6% at renewal. Churn modelling suggests acceptable attrition of under 3%. Customer Success will contact the top twenty accounts individually before notices go out. Communications drafts are due in two weeks; Finance will track uplift monthly. The decision was approved unanimously. The commercial reasoning behind the timing is recorded below.

board note of kadug-tawig: Only 5 of the 100 pilot accounts renewed Oliath, so a churn review is set for April 15.

Quick note for plugin authors building on the Tillbox checkout SDK: tax rates come from our vendor, Ledgerly, and we cache lookups for six hours per region. Don't bypass the cache with direct lookups — it hammers their rate limits and we get the grumpy tickets. If a rate looks stale or flat-out wrong, flag it and we'll force a refresh.

alerts address for kafof-bagag: kasael@olvarqdyn.corp

# Quillsearch Environments

Three environments: dev, staging, prod. The autocomplete index in staging is known-slow — it runs on a single Torvane node with no replicas. Expect 2–4s suggestion latency there; this is not a bug, do not escalate. Prod runs the full six-node ring and should return under 150ms. If prod latency creeps up, check index compaction lag before anything else. Each environment reads its own settings at boot; the staging values are shown below.

service settings:
ralael:
  pin: 7453
  tenant: zorath
  seal: seal_087806e4
  metrics_host: metrics.ralael.paliqworks.example
  standby_team: fraath
  escalation: praok-istiel
  nonce: 10e083